Your firm is implementing a balanced scorecard. As the project manager, you need to make sure the project is completed on time and on-budget. The table below lists the steps that need to be complete. The data analysis team members are going to be late delivering some key data points that are needed to complete the project (activity B). How many weeks can this activity be delayed without delaying the completion of the project?
Answer:
Activity | Duration, D | Early start, ES=Max of early finish of preceding activities | Early finish, EF = ES + D | Late finish, LF= Min of LS of successor activities | Late start, LS= LF - D | Total slack= LF-EF |
A | 12 | 0 | 12 | 12 | 0 | 0 |
B | 5 | 0 | 5 | 9 | 4 | 4 |
C | 7 | 12 | 19 | 19 | 12 | 0 |
D | 2 | 19 | 21 | 21 | 19 | 0 |
E | 8 | 5 | 13 | 17 | 9 | 4 |
F | 9 | 13 | 22 | 26 | 17 | 4 |
G | 5 | 21 | 26 | 26 | 21 | 0 |
H | 8 | 26 | 34 | 34 | 26 | 0 |
Slack for B is 4
Hence, activity B be delayed without delaying the completion of the project by 4 weeks.
